                  • You're in luck Ute fans have been polled.

                    The poll, which was made up of sports fans around the state of Utah, asked a variety of questions on sports topics Utahns care about. Among the questions was whether Brigham Young University and the University of Utah should continue to play against each other in football. According to the 402 respondents, 55 percent said the teams should “definitely” play, while 32 percent said they should “probably” play.
